Attack and Analysis on the Vulnerability of Tenda Wireless Routers

Article Preview

Abstract:

Routers are the key equipments connecting Wan, LAN and Internet network, and are the main part of the Internet. The reliability and security of routers is very important to the network performance and information data security. The analysis and research on the technologies of router security and protection is the core issue for network security. This paper mainly aims at providing a series of test and analysis on the vulnerabilities of Tenda wireless routers. Technically, it’s very difficult to crack the WPA /WPA2 wireless encryption. In this paper, we use the related vulnerabilities of wireless routers, and open Wifi Protection Setup (WPS) and Quick Security Settings (QSS) to get router PIN code, which can help us bypass the WPA/WPA2 encryption and, realizesd the router attack.
